His passion for academia was evident early on as he received a scholarship to attend high school at Phillips Exeter Academy where he graduated in 1970. He graduated from Memphis State (now University of Memphis) with his Bachelor's in Philosophy and History in 1986. He then attended graduate school at the University of Massachusetts in Amherst and received his Masters in Fine Arts. His thirst for knowledge and personal growth was never quenched and in his 50's he graduated with his Masters of Divinity at the San Francisco Theological Seminary.

At the age of 45, John was diagnosed with Multiple Sclerosis. He was his own strongest advocate for his health and faced the challenges that came with the diagnosis head-on by learning everything he could about the disease and seeking out the latest in treatments. He was in remission for a time and he continued to do the things that brought him the most joy: poetry and songwriting, participating in and watching theater, and playing guitar.

John was preceded in death by his father, Donald Reed and his mother, Martha Jane Reed. He leaves to cherish his memory "his angel", sister, Elizabeth Reed Hoskins; his nieces, Rebecca (Ryan) Watson and Natalie Hoskins; his nephew, Bryan Powers and the love of his life, Michele Bondi. He will be missed by innumerable extended family and friends who filled his days with faith, creativity, laughter, and love.
